From mboxrd@z Thu Jan 1 00:00:00 1970 From: Konrad Rzeszutek Wilk Subject: [PATCH v2 17/20] xen/arm32: Add an helper to invalidate all instruction caches Date: Thu, 25 Aug 2016 09:37:32 -0400 Message-ID: <1472132255-23470-18-git-send-email-konrad.wilk@oracle.com> References: <1472132255-23470-1-git-send-email-konrad.wilk@oracle.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from mail6.bemta6.messagelabs.com ([193.109.254.103]) by lists.xenproject.org with esmtp (Exim 4.84_2) (envelope-from ) id 1bcurb-0001e2-CJ for xen-devel@lists.xenproject.org; Thu, 25 Aug 2016 13:38:35 +0000 In-Reply-To: <1472132255-23470-1-git-send-email-konrad.wilk@oracle.com> List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xen.org Sender: "Xen-devel" To: xen-devel@lists.xenproject.org, konrad@kernel.org, ross.lagerwall@citrix.com, sstabellini@kernel.org, julien.grall@arm.com Cc: Konrad Rzeszutek Wilk List-Id: xen-devel@lists.xenproject.org VGhpcyBpcyBleGFjdGx5IGxpa2UgY29tbWl0IGZiOWQ4NzdhOWMwZjNkNGQxNWRiOGY2ZTBjNTUw NmVhNjQxODYyYzYKInhlbi9hcm02NDogQWRkIGFuIGhlbHBlciB0byBpbnZhbGlkYXRlIGFsbCBp bnN0cnVjdGlvbiBjYWNoZXMiCmV4Y2VwdCBpdCBpcyBvbiBBUk0zMiBzaWRlLgoKU2lnbmVkLW9m Zi1ieTogS29ucmFkIFJ6ZXN6dXRlayBXaWxrIDxrb25yYWQud2lsa0BvcmFjbGUuY29tPgoKLS0t CkNjOiBKdWxpZW4gR3JhbGwgPGp1bGllbi5ncmFsbEBhcm0uY29tPgpDYzogU3RlZmFubyBTdGFi ZWxsaW5pIDxzc3RhYmVsbGluaUBrZXJuZWwub3JnPgoKdjI6IEZpcnN0IHN1Ym1pc3Npb24KLS0t CiB4ZW4vaW5jbHVkZS9hc20tYXJtL2FybTMyL3BhZ2UuaCB8IDYgKysrKysrCiAxIGZpbGUgY2hh bmdlZCwgNiBpbnNlcnRpb25zKCspCgpkaWZmIC0tZ2l0IGEveGVuL2luY2x1ZGUvYXNtLWFybS9h cm0zMi9wYWdlLmggYi94ZW4vaW5jbHVkZS9hc20tYXJtL2FybTMyL3BhZ2UuaAppbmRleCBiY2Nk YmZjLi4yNjE4NGVjIDEwMDY0NAotLS0gYS94ZW4vaW5jbHVkZS9hc20tYXJtL2FybTMyL3BhZ2Uu aAorKysgYi94ZW4vaW5jbHVkZS9hc20tYXJtL2FybTMyL3BhZ2UuaApAQCAtMjksNiArMjksMTIg QEAgc3RhdGljIGlubGluZSB2b2lkIHdyaXRlX3B0ZShscGFlX3QgKnAsIGxwYWVfdCBwdGUpCiAg KiBpbmxpbmUgYXNtIG9wZXJhbmQpICovCiAjZGVmaW5lIF9fY2xlYW5fYW5kX2ludmFsaWRhdGVf ZGNhY2hlX29uZShSKSBTVE9SRV9DUDMyKFIsIERDQ0lNVkFDKQogCisvKiBJbnZhbGlkYXRlIGFs bCBpbnN0cnVjdGlvbiBjYWNoZXMgaW4gSW5uZXIgU2hhcmVhYmxlIGRvbWFpbiB0byBQb1UgKi8K K3N0YXRpYyBpbmxpbmUgdm9pZCBpbnZhbGlkYXRlX2ljYWNoZSh2b2lkKQoreworICAgIGFzbSB2 b2xhdGlsZSAoQ01EX0NQMzIoSUNJQUxMVUlTKSk7Cit9CisKIC8qCiAgKiBGbHVzaCBhbGwgaHlw ZXJ2aXNvciBtYXBwaW5ncyBmcm9tIHRoZSBUTEIgYW5kIGJyYW5jaCBwcmVkaWN0b3Igb2YKICAq IHRoZSBsb2NhbCBwcm9jZXNzb3IuCi0tIAoyLjQuMTEKCgpfX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X19fX19fX19fXwpYZW4tZGV2ZWwgbWFpbGluZyBsaXN0Clhlbi1kZXZl bEBsaXN0cy54ZW4ub3JnCmh0dHBzOi8vbGlzdHMueGVuLm9yZy94ZW4tZGV2ZWwK